A Florida entity search is the process of investigating the existence and details of a company entity registered business lookup in the state. This search is vital for various reasons, including verifying the legitimacy of a enterprise, checking for compliance with state regulations, and ensuring that the company name is available for new ventures. The Florida Division of Corporations, part of the Department of State, is the primary authority responsible for maintaining records of all registered entities, including corporations, limited liability companies (LLCs), partnerships, and more.
